Understanding Complete Care at Marcella Nursing Home

If you are considering Complete Care at Marcella for your loved one’s needs, you’re likely focused on providing them with quality care. Located in Burlington, NJ, Complete Care at Marcella is a noteworthy option, recognized for its dedication to quality service. It boasts a 4/5 star overall rating from Medicare and a stellar 5/5 in Quality Measures, according to Medicare.gov Care Compare. As part of the for-profit Complete Care network, the facility is committed to delivering outstanding care to its residents, as detailed by ProPublica Nursing Home Inspect.

An In-Depth Look at Complete Care at Marcella

Complete Care at Marcella, conveniently located at 2305 Rancocas Road, Burlington, NJ, offers a supportive environment within the Complete Care network’s comprehensive ownership structure. According to the official website, the facility is dedicated to relationship-building and a patient-first approach, ensuring every resident feels valued and cared for. Testimonials describe a warm community atmosphere where individualized attention transforms the facility from a mere residence to a true home.

Comprehensive Services and Specialized Care

The facility tailors its services to meet a variety of needs, offering memory care, short and long-term care, and an array of rehabilitation services. As reported by Seniorly.com, Complete Care specializes in orthopedic rehabilitation and audiology care. Residents frequently report enhanced mobility and increased confidence following therapy sessions, highlighting the personal impact of these specialized services.

Staffing Excellence and Quality Ratings at Marcella

Quality care at Marcella is underpinned by staffing excellence. Although nurse staffing hours are slightly below the state average (3.76 per resident compared to 3.8), the facility’s dedication is evident in its lower-than-average nurse turnover rate of 40.5%, as shown in ProPublica Nursing Home Inspect. This reduces disruptions in care and fosters a stable environment—key factors in resident satisfaction. Resident and family anecdotes often focus on staff members who go above and beyond to provide comfort and support, reinforcing the facility’s home-like environment.

Resident Life and Cost Comparisons

Affordability is a significant consideration, with costs starting at $7,400 per month, significantly under the Burlington area average of $8,975, as detailed by Seniorly.com. This pricing includes extensive amenities like social activities, wellness programs, and premium dining options, all enhancing residents’ quality of life. Residents frequently remark on how these features create a sense of engagement and community, proving transformative in their daily living experience.
